Laptop won't turn on? Work through it before you panic
A laptop that shows no sign of life is alarming, but it is far more often a charger, a port or a flat battery than a dead machine. This guide walks you through the safe checks you can do at home, what each symptom points to, and the point at which it is worth handing to a workshop.
Try a known-good charger, then a 30-second hard reset with the charger unplugged, then leave it charging for an hour and try again. If you still get no lights, no fan and no screen, the fault is most likely the charging port, the battery or the motherboard — none of which is a safe home fix, and all of which we can diagnose before you commit to anything.

What causes a laptop not to turn on
"Won't turn on" covers a few genuinely different situations, and telling them apart is most of the battle. A machine that is completely silent — no lights, no fans, no sound — has a power problem: nothing is reaching the board, or the board cannot start. A machine that lights up or spins its fan but never shows an image has power but is failing to start up, which is a different fault entirely. Before you do anything else, notice which of those two you have, because it changes everything that follows.
When a laptop is truly dead to the world, the cause is almost always one of five things. The charger or its cable has failed — the single most common cause, and the easiest to rule out. The charging port (the DC-in jack or USB-C connector) has worn, cracked or come loose from years of plugging in. The battery is completely flat or has failed outright, and on some models a dead battery blocks the machine from starting even on mains. There is a stuck power state that a hard reset will clear. Or, less often, there is a motherboard fault — a failed charging chip, a blown fuse or a shorted power rail. That last one sounds frightening but, in our workshop logs, accounts for only about one no-power case in five.

Safe fixes you can try yourself
Work through these in order. They are all safe, none of them involves opening the laptop, and between them they revive a large share of no-power machines. Stop at the first one that works.
- Check the charger and the wall socket. Look for a light on the charger brick or the plug. Try a different wall socket, and if you can, a different known-good charger of the correct type and wattage. A dead charger or a frayed cable is the single most common cause, and the cheapest to fix. Feel along the cable for kinks or a spongy section near the plug.
- Do a 30-second hard reset. Unplug the charger and remove every external device — USB drives, hubs, SD cards, second monitors. Press and hold the power button for a full 30 seconds to drain residual charge from the board. If your laptop has a removable battery, take it out, hold the power button for 30 seconds, then refit it. Reconnect only the charger and try to power on. This clears a stuck power state and is the single most effective home fix.
- Give a flat battery time to wake up. If the battery was completely drained, some laptops need a while on the charger before they will start. Leave it plugged in and untouched for 30 to 60 minutes, then try again without unplugging.
- Rule out the screen. If you get lights or fan noise but no image, connect an external monitor or TV with the right cable. An image on the external screen means the laptop is actually running and the fault is in the display or its cable, not the power. No image on either means an internal start-up fault.
- Look and listen for clues. A single or repeating beep pattern at power-on is a POST code, often pointing at memory. A faint fan spin that stops immediately suggests the board is trying but a rail is failing. Note what you see and hear — it genuinely helps a technician narrow the fault quickly.
- Check for a pinhole reset. Some laptops have a small recessed reset button on the base; a gentle press with a straightened paperclip for a few seconds can force a reset. Only do this if your model actually has one — do not poke random holes.
Do not open the laptop to "reseat" parts unless you know what you are doing, do not keep hammering the power button on a machine that had a liquid spill, and never try to force-charge with a mismatched or damaged charger. If the base or trackpad feels raised, stop using the machine — that is a swollen battery, which is a fire risk, and it needs proper handling.
How to test the charger and DC-in jack
Because a failed charger or a worn power socket is behind so many no-power laptops, it is worth knowing how to test them properly rather than guessing. Start with the brick itself. Most adapters carry a small LED that lights when the brick has mains power; no LED usually means a dead adapter or a broken lead, though a few designs only light once the laptop draws current, so treat a dark LED as a strong clue rather than final proof. Run your fingers slowly along the whole cable, paying attention to the last few centimetres before the plug and the point where the thin output lead meets the brick — those two spots flex every day and are where cables crack internally.
Wattage matters more than most people expect. A charger rated well below your laptop's requirement can light up and even trickle a little charge in, yet still leave the machine unable to boot because it cannot supply the current the board demands under load. Match the adapter to the original: read the output figure printed on the brick — 65W or 90W, for example — and use one that meets or exceeds it. This is a common trap on USB-C laptops, where a phone charger or a low-rated cable fits the port perfectly but delivers far too little power to start the machine.
The two connector styles fail in different ways. A traditional barrel jack — the round DC-in pin — wears at the socket: if the laptop only charges when you hold the plug at a certain angle, or you feel the connector wobble or click, the jack's solder joints have loosened and it needs re-soldering or replacing. A USB-C port instead fails when its tiny pins bend, when pocket lint packs the socket, or when a knock cracks its solder to the board. Both are workshop jobs — see our laptop charging port repair service. One safe home check: if your laptop has a second USB-C port, try charging from that; and a dry wooden toothpick will clear lint from a socket before you assume the worst.
Here is the useful rule this all builds towards. If a known-good, correctly rated charger gives you a steady brick LED and a charging light on the laptop, and yet the machine still will not start, you have effectively ruled the power supply out — the fault has moved inside, to the battery or the board. The four ways a laptop fails to start
"Won't turn on" hides four genuinely different failure patterns, and naming yours saves a technician real time. - No lights at all. You press the button and nothing happens — no LED, no fan tick, no sound whatsoever. This is a pure power fault: charger, port, battery, or a dead rail on the board. Work the charger and hard-reset checks above before anything else.
- Lights or fans, but no display. The machine clearly powers up — a keyboard backlight, a caps-lock light, a fan spinning — but the screen stays black. Power is fine; the fault sits in memory, the display, the backlight or the board. The external-monitor test tells you whether it is the panel or something deeper, and a genuine panel fault is a laptop screen replacement rather than a power job.
- POST then no boot. You see the maker's logo or a cursor, or the fans settle, but Windows never loads — it hangs, throws an error, or drops to a black screen with a blinking underscore. The hardware is largely alive; the fault is usually the storage drive or the operating system, and your files are almost always intact.
- Boot loop. The laptop powers on, gets partway, then restarts, over and over. That points at a power rail that sags under load, overheating, or corrupted firmware — a bench diagnosis rather than a home fix.
For the first two patterns, one extra check is worth doing if you are comfortable and your laptop has an accessible memory panel: reseat the RAM. With the machine off, unplugged and the battery removed, release the stick's side clips, lift it out, and refit it firmly until it clicks down. On a two-stick machine, try starting with only one module fitted, then only the other — a single failed stick can cause a no-display or beeping fault, and this isolates it. If you are not sure how to open your model safely, leave it to us; forcing clips or panels does more harm than a black screen ever will.
Brand reset routines differ in the small print but share one idea — cut every source of power and drain the board. On many Dell and HP laptops, holding the power button for 15 to 30 seconds with the charger unplugged performs that power drain, and some HP models add a dedicated battery-reset pinhole on the base. Lenovo ThinkPads often carry an emergency-reset pinhole for the internal battery, while most ASUS and Acer laptops respond to the same 30-second hold. When to get professional repair
If you have tried a known-good charger, a full hard reset and an hour on charge and the laptop still shows no light, no fan and no screen, the fault has moved beyond anything you can safely fix at home. At that point the cause is usually one of three things, and each needs a workshop:
- The charging port. A worn or cracked DC-in jack, or a damaged USB-C connector, stops power reaching the board. This is a common and very repairable fault — see our laptop charging port repair service.
- The battery. A failed or swollen pack can prevent boot and, if swollen, is a safety issue. Our battery replacement service handles these the same day on most models.
- The motherboard. A failed charging IC, a blown input fuse or a shorted rail needs component-level diagnosis on a bench power supply. A liquid spill is the one case where you should not wait at all. Liquid damages a board slowly through corrosion, so a machine that died after a spill needs a workshop the same day — see our liquid damage guidance. Laptop won't turn on — frequently asked questions
Why won't my laptop turn on even when it's plugged in?
If nothing happens when it is plugged in, the power is not reaching the board. The usual causes, in order of likelihood, are a faulty charger or cable, a worn or broken charging port, a completely flat or failed battery, or a fault on the motherboard's power circuit such as a charging IC or a shorted rail. Check the charger's light and try a known-good charger of the correct wattage first. If a good charger still produces no light and no fan, the fault is most likely in the charging port or on the board, and that needs a workshop.
How do I force a laptop that won't turn on to restart?
Do a hard reset. Unplug the charger, remove any external devices, and press and hold the power button for 30 seconds to drain residual charge. On laptops with a removable battery, take the battery out, hold the power button for 30 seconds, then refit it. On some models there is a small pinhole reset button underneath. Reconnect only the charger and try again. A hard reset clears a stuck power state and revives a surprising number of no-power laptops without any parts.
My laptop's power light comes on but the screen stays black. Is that the same problem?
Not quite. If you get lights or fan noise but no image, the machine is receiving power but not completing its start-up, which points at the memory, the display, the backlight or the board rather than the charging circuit. Try connecting an external monitor: if an image appears there, the fault is in the screen or its cable; if the external monitor is also blank, it is an internal start-up or board fault. Either way this is a different diagnosis from a laptop that shows no sign of life at all.
Could a dead battery stop my laptop from turning on even with the charger connected?
Sometimes, yes. A deeply discharged or failed battery can prevent some laptops from booting even on mains power, and a swollen battery can physically press on internal components. Leave it charging untouched for 30 to 60 minutes and try again, in case the pack was simply flat. If it still will not start, or if the trackpad or base feels raised, stop and have the battery checked — a swollen cell is a safety issue and should be replaced promptly.

Will I lose my files if my laptop won't switch on?
Usually not. A laptop that will not power on almost always has intact storage — the files are sitting safely on a drive that is simply not being powered. Even when the motherboard is beyond repair, we can normally remove or read the drive and recover your data. If the files matter, avoid repeated power attempts and ask about data recovery, which images the drive on write-blocked hardware so nothing is written to a disk that may itself be failing.
